Selling Copper Scrap in Malda, West Bengal?

Copper is the most valuable common scrap metal, priced 15-20x higher than iron per kilogram. In Malda, copper scrap comes from electrical wiring, motor windings, plumbing pipes, AC refrigerant tubes, transformer coils, and electronic components. The market grades copper scrap into Bright Copper (clean, uncoated wire — highest value), #1 Copper (clean pipe and bus bar), #2 Copper (painted, soldered, or slightly contaminated), and Insulated Wire (copper with plastic coating).

Pro Tip for Copper Sellers in Malda:

Strip insulation from copper wire yourself — bare bright copper sells for ₹825-888/kg, which is 30-40% more than insulated wire at ₹412-476/kg. A wire stripper tool costs ₹500-1500 and pays for itself after stripping just 2-3 kg of wire.

Understanding Copper Scrap Rates in Malda

The Copper scrap market in Malda, West Bengal is shaped by a combination of global commodity trends and local economic factors. International benchmarks like the LME (London Metal Exchange) and domestic platforms like MCX (Multi Commodity Exchange of India) set the baseline for Copper pricing. However, the actual rate you receive from a dealer in Malda also depends on local supply and demand, the proximity of recycling mills and foundries, and seasonal construction activity.

Copper scrap quality plays a significant role in pricing. Clean, sorted Copper scrap free of contaminants such as plastic, rubber, or mixed metals typically commands 10-15% higher rates than unsorted or mixed-grade material. If you're selling Copper scrap in Malda, taking the time to separate and clean your material can significantly improve the price you receive. Industrial sellers with consistent bulk volumes often negotiate premium rates with dealers, while household sellers benefit from comparing quotes across multiple verified buyers listed on ScrapRates.in.

Logistics costs also impact the final price — dealers who offer doorstep pickup may factor in transportation expenses, especially for smaller quantities. For the best outcome when selling Copper scrap in Malda, we recommend accumulating at least 15-25 kg before contacting a dealer, checking our daily updated prices for market timing, and always insisting on digital weighing with a printed receipt for your records.

How to get the best price for copper scrap in Malda?

Sort copper by grade (bright, #1, #2, insulated), strip insulation from wire, remove any solder or brass fittings, and sell in bulk (5+ kg). Compare quotes from 2-3 verified dealers in Malda — copper prices can vary significantly between dealers.

What types of copper scrap are most valuable?

Bright copper (clean, bare, uncoated wire) is the most valuable at ₹857/kg. Followed by #1 copper (clean pipe/bus bar) at ₹634.47/kg, then #2 copper (with solder/paint) at ₹571/kg.
